Military medals: U.S. Purple Heart (1.8M+ awards since 1782, U.S. Military Historical Archives), U.S. Medal of Honor (3,460 awards by 2016, ), British War Medals (5.5M WWII index cards), Germany's Iron Cross (4M+ WWII awards).
Campus medals: Boost motivation—100% homework revision rate with digital medals, 40%+ higher classroom participation, 67.7% contribution to academic excellence.
Sports medals: 3,000+ global marathons in 2024 (top events distribute 50k+ medals each); 15k+ Olympic medals since 1896.
Academic/literary medals: e.g., Nobel Prize, honoring civilization-driving innovations.

Medals also transcend time, holding significant collection and commemorative value as "Memory Tokens." For individuals, they mark important life milestones—such as the first competition, graduation, or long-term service. For society, historical medals (related to WWII, national founding, or major technological breakthroughs) are precious heritages of collective memory and national spirit. The global collection market attests to their value: Soviet WWII military medals can fetch over $100,000 per set, rare military medals at Sotheby's have starting prices ranging from £25,000 to £80,000, and U.S. WWII Medals of Honor are highly scarce and cherished. British WWII medals, with over 1 million awarded, are also sought-after by collectors. Additionally, over 80% of century-old enterprises and universities customize anniversary medals to commemorate their history. Countries like the U.S. (which established a Medal of Honor Memorial through legislation) and the UK (with a royal-authorized medal system) also uphold such traditions, ensuring collective glory is passed down through generations.
